Volini Gel (Diclofenac Gel BP) – Affordable Voltaren Alternative

Volini Gel 30 gm (Diclofenac gel BP)

Volini gel is composed of Diclofenac (active ingredient), which is categorized as non-steroidal anti-inflammatory medications or NSAIDs. It is considered to treat redness, inflammation, and swelling from health conditions such as menstrual cramps, different types of arthritis or other types of short-term pain. It is a quick absorbing preparation, which rapidly and completely absorbed into the skin to give better and long lasting relief from pain. The formula spreads easily on the skin and gives a cooling sensation, so that you don’t feel a burning sensation after applying it.

What is Volini Gel used for?

Volini gel is useful to get relief from pain, swelling, and inflammation due to arthritis or pain caused by a sports injury. It is effective for low back pain, shoulder pain, neck pain, sprains, and strains.

What is Diclofenac Gel and what condition does it treat?

Diclofenac Gel is a topical n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) applied directly to the skin to relieve pain and reduce inflammation. Available as Volini Gel 30 gm, this anti-inflammatory gel treats localized muscle pain, joint discomfort, sprains, strains, and sports injuries. The active ingredient works by targeting the affected area, providing targeted pain relief without affecting the entire body. This topical pain reliever is ideal for musculoskeletal conditions including back pain, arthritis-related joint pain, and soft tissue injuries where inflammation causes discomfort.

How does Diclofenac Gel work in the body?

Diclofenac Gel works by penetrating the skin and inhibiting cyclooxygenase (COX) enzymes at the site of pain. These enzymes produce prostaglandins, chemicals responsible for inflammation, swelling, and pain signals. When you apply Volini Gel 30 gm to the affected area, the active ingredient blocks prostaglandin production locally, reducing inflammation and providing pain relief. Unlike oral NSAIDs that circulate throughout your bloodstream, this topical analgesic delivers the anti-inflammatory medicine directly where needed, minimizing systemic absorption while maximizing localized therapeutic effects for muscle and joint pain.

How long does Volini Gel 30 gm take to work?

Volini Gel 30 gm typically begins providing pain relief within 30 to 60 minutes after application. Most users notice reduced discomfort and improved mobility within the first hour as the Diclofenac Gel penetrates through skin layers to reach inflamed tissues. Maximum pain-relieving effects usually occur within 1 to 2 hours. The duration of relief varies depending on the severity of your condition, but this topical NSAID generally provides effective pain management for 4 to 6 hours per application. Individual response times may differ based on the injury type and inflammation level.

When and how should I apply Volini Gel 30 gm?

Apply Volini Gel 30 gm to clean, dry skin over the painful area 3 to 4 times daily. Squeeze a small amount of Diclofenac Gel (approximately the size of a cherry or walnut depending on the affected area) and gently massage it into the skin until fully absorbed. Wash your hands thoroughly after application unless treating your hands. Avoid applying this topical pain relief gel on broken skin, open wounds, or mucous membranes. Do not cover the treated area with airtight bandages immediately after application, as this may increase absorption unnecessarily.

Is Volini Gel 30 gm safe for long-term use?

Volini Gel 30 gm is generally safer for extended use compared to oral NSAIDs because the topical application limits systemic exposure. However, continuous use beyond 2 to 3 weeks should be discussed with your healthcare provider. The Diclofenac Gel formulation reduces the risk of gastrointestinal side effects associated with oral anti-inflammatory medicines. Long-term application may occasionally cause skin sensitivity or localized reactions. For chronic conditions like osteoarthritis requiring ongoing pain management, periodic medical review ensures this topical analgesic remains appropriate and effective for your musculoskeletal pain relief needs.

Can I use Volini Gel 30 gm with other medicines?

Volini Gel 30 gm has minimal drug interactions due to its topical application route, but caution is needed when combining with other NSAIDs. Avoid taking oral anti-inflammatory medications like ibuprofen or aspirin simultaneously, as this increases your total NSAID exposure. The Diclofenac Gel formulation can generally be used alongside most other medications including blood pressure medicines and diabetes treatments. However, inform your healthcare provider about all medicines you're taking, especially anticoagulants (blood thinners) or other topical preparations applied to the same area, to prevent potential interactions or compounded effects.

What are the common side effects of Diclofenac Gel ?

Diclofenac Gel commonly causes mild localized side effects at the application site, including skin redness, itching, dryness, or rash. Some users experience a slight burning or tingling sensation when first applying this topical NSAID. These skin reactions typically resolve quickly and don't require discontinuation. Less commonly, prolonged use may cause dermatitis or increased skin sensitivity to sunlight. Serious systemic side effects are rare with topical application but may include allergic reactions like hives or swelling. If you experience severe skin irritation, persistent rash, or signs of allergic response, discontinue use and seek medical advice promptly.

Who should avoid using Diclofenac Gel ?

Diclofenac Gel should be avoided by individuals with known hypersensitivity to NSAIDs, aspirin, or other anti-inflammatory medications. Pregnant women, especially in the third trimester, and breastfeeding mothers should avoid this topical analgesic unless specifically advised otherwise. People with severe kidney or liver disease require medical supervision before using any NSAID formulation. Avoid applying this gel if you have asthma triggered by aspirin, active skin infections, eczema, or open wounds in the treatment area. Children under 14 years typically should not use Diclofenac Gel without pediatric guidance for musculoskeletal pain management.
